A rural Northern California county had few COVID-19 cases, until an inmate transfer led to a large prison outbreak

 In breaking

There were just a handful of coronavirus cases in rural Lassen County in Northern California until an outbreak at a prison in Susanville. Health officials say it began after inmates from San Quentin Prison were transferred to the facility.
